Is it just me or did anyone else wake up this morning with a spring in their step? Tonight is the start of the Baby Bomber M11 journey.
What an air of anticipation there is out there today folks. Big props & shout-out to Merv for the thread. It's been a long time since the Bombers last took the field in a competitive hit-out and my, hasn't a lot changed.
No Sheeds, No Hird; almost unimaginable even 12 months ago. Yet here we are: for the first time in almost 3 decades, a different man will be in the box; a new perpective shifting the magnets on the whiteboard; and a new voice to inspire. It truly is a momentous occasion.
And how will the Bombers cope without The Greatest to lift and inspire them? A new generation of Bombers now have to step up to the plate in the absence of James Hird. Maybe it will be easier in some ways without the relentless presence of such a champion, but that's up to the kids. Can they take up the slack?
There's been some other personnel changes at Windy Hill this year too. For the second time in as many years, you feel the Bombers have recruited smartly, and it's hard not to get excited by the some of the talent accrued. This year, David Myers joins the team, and how exciting is it to see him start on the field today? Myers should be a sensational addition to the team; blue chip and brilliant. Then there's young Pears, who just looks like that big body that's going to be there for a decade.
That's not to forget the other talented youngsters - who couldn't get excited by the likes of Gumbleton, Davey, Jetta, Hislop, Ryder, Houli, & Dempsey?
Will our super important middle tier step up? Most of them aren't playing today, but can McVeigh, Welsh, McPhee, Johns etc step up? I think they can, and I think there will be a few pundits a bit red-faced by the end of the year (Greg Denham I'm looking at you!).
So, now, about 9 hours before the Essendon team hits the field for the first time in 08, I'm excited.
I think it will be a close game tonight, with both teams missing key personnel, but I think the Bombers will triumph by 13 points; and I think the better players might be Houli, Dempsey, Jetta, NLM, Johns and I hope Gumbleton. Maybe Johnson can give us a bit of that old time magic.
All really that's left to say is: bring it on, & GO BOMBERS!!!!
